Rebeca Lopez-Garcia, Ph.D., CFS has extensive work experience in the field of food science and regulatory affairs. Rebeca is currently serving as the VP of Regulatory and Scientific Affairs at Mori since August 2022. Prior to this, they held the position of Global Head of Regulatory Affairs at Mori from September 2020 to October 2022.

Before joining Mori, they were the owner of LOGRE INTERNATIONAL FOOD SCIENCE CONSULTING since February 2000. In this role, they gained over 20 years of experience as a consultant, working on food projects in more than 30 countries around the world. Their expertise spans various areas of food production and public health, including food safety, toxicology, regulatory affairs, risk management, and risk communication. Rebeca has successfully obtained regulatory approval for numerous food ingredients, novel foods, and food additives, with a particular focus on Mexico and Latin America.

Rebeca also has experience working as a Contributor at Editorial Énfasis from 2008 to 2010 and as a Consultant at Stratecon International from 2000 to 2010. Additionally, they were an International Product Manager at Tate & Lyle from 1998 to 2000.

Rebeca Lopez-Garcia, Ph.D., CFS, completed their doctoral degree in Food Science/Toxicology from Louisiana State University from 1995 to 1998. Following their Ph.D., they pursued a Certificate in International Food Laws from Michigan State University between 1999 and 2002. Prior to their doctoral studies, they obtained a Licenciatura degree in Quimica de Alimentos (Food Chemistry) from Universidad La Salle, A.C. from 1990 to 1994. Additionally, they hold the certifications of Certified Food Scientist (renewed) from the Institute of Food Technologists (IFT) in April 2013 and Certified Quality Auditor (CQA) from ASQ - World Headquarters in December 2012.
